PHP框架Laravel 5.1还是Codeigniter 3?
回复内容:
自己一个人创业,做一个面向全国用户的,特色个性点评网站。要求易用上手快,同时要求在同样硬件下,支持的并发PV多。PHP框架Laravel 5.1还是Codeigniter 3,还有其它更易用上手快,性能好推荐的吗。ab -c-100 -n 100 测试空白输出hello world框架,ci3能每秒响应180个请求,而laravel5每秒只能响应40个请求。到底该怎么取舍?
Codeigniter 3文档,性能肯定是超过Laravel 的,框架初始化加载的class越多,性能越差,Codeigniter 在我看来唯一的缺点就是没有引入命名空间,文档非常齐全,你的创业公司,建议使用Codeigniter !!!
但是你怎么看现在中国的laravel学习者很多,社区群很多,文章也很多的趋势呢。而其它php框架不多凋零。
追求性能又要全功能,直接上phalcon
当我读到要求易用上手快
的时候答案就已经有了Codeigniter
CI3.0重新了CI2.0的很多东西。而且还支持Composer。更要命的是CI的手册真是非常友好,而且CI扩展很容易
Laravel自然有他的优点,但是坑还是很多要踩的。担心题主一个人创业怕踩太多的坑没人扶.还是推荐CI3
两个极端,要么Yaf
要么CI
创业公司毫无疑问Codeigniter 3
,一来极其容易上手,二来容易找到技术匹配的开发人员
要求易用上手快,还是创业公司必须CI,laravel入门相比CI有难度而且不好招人。
建议ROR,省的挑来挑去
百万级以下 IP 不要太关注这种所谓的性能,没啥意义,CI 我从 2.0 用了 3.0 写了不少项目,Laravel 只写过简单的留言板试用了一下还行,既然是新项目,不建议使用 CI(即使是 CI 3.0),大项目还是建议上 Symfony,最近刚发布了 Symfony 3.0,虽然学习成本相对于其它框架稍高,但功能比较全面,熟练之后各种方便!
文档非常齐全,你的创业公司,建议使用Codeigniter !!!